Sanjeev Verma chairs third BoDs meeting of JKFDCL
FacebookTwitterWhatsapp

SRINAGAR: Commissioner Secretary, Forest, Ecology and Environment (FE&E) Department, Sanjeev Verma today chaired the third Board of Directors (BoDs) meeting of J&K Forest Development Corporation Limited (JKFDCL) at Civil Secretariat here.

During the meeting, the Board reviewed the implementation of decisions taken in the previous board meetings and the members stressed the need for transparency and efficiency in the conduct of business.

While reviewing the overall functioning of the Corporation, the Chairperson of the board, Sanjeev Verma appreciated the efforts of Forest Department in supporting the activities of the Forest Corporation, especially for the significant increase in markings handed over in 2021-22.

The board also took note of the Audit reports of the erstwhile J&K State Forest Corporation for the year2020-21 and took on record the changes among Directors.

Among others, the BoDs meeting was attended by Dr. Mohit Gera, Principal Chief Conservator of Forests; Shahid Iqbal Choudhary, Secretary Tribal Affairs Department; Vasu Yadav, Managing Director, J&K FDCL, Director General Codes and representatives from Rural Development Department and Industries & Commerce Department.
